I have found a bug having to do with the S2 master server, but I don't know if it is really a bug. When 1 or more people are in the meeting room I cant find any servers at all they say No Reply 70 Can join host 0. Screenshot is attached. You guys should check this out.

Procedure: If there is someone in the meeting room and all the servers are loaded according to your filter criteria, refresh the master server and watch what happens. With me, none of the servers come up and it takes a while to check all the servers.

It's actually pretty easy to recreate and circumvent. But the problem will stay forever, until fixed.


Recreate part:

- go to "Multiplayer" -> "Display list of hosts" (select DEMO - requires a full host) -> press "OK"
- wait until "List of Hosts" screen fills with nice juicy full servers
- pick one full server and connect
- if you did it right "Host is full" message awaits you -> press "OK"
- you should be in "Join Specific Host" -> press "Back"
- in "List of Hosts" -> press "refresh" button
- VOILA ! We did it. It works every single time.

btw, ^^ reminded me of an old ZX Specy text adventure (only thing missing - a rope )

- oh yes, if u didn't already, press "ECS" (or "SPACE") button on your keyboard to stop the "invisible" host listing.

Me personally have never waited beyond 12 failed connects (they fail in quartet - 4 by 4) but i assumed it goes to the end. Seeing from your screeny indeed that’s the case. Let's continue, we're almost there

NOTE: Could be that "Host is full" message is not the only thing that triggers "invisible" host (almost typed ghost) listing. It's possible that any kind of failed connection to a server, full or not, triggers it (e.g. - When during connection period someone disconnects from a server - also fails the connection). But i did not test it!


Circumvent part:
(this will actually only really help you exited the game and ran it again, because this way is much faster and works also 100%)

- okay so u pressed "ESC", u have 0 hosts on the screen -> press "Back"! (now if u pressed "refresh" again, like I'm sure 99% of you instinctively have (I did), just press "ESC" to stop the agony)
- now in "Multiplayer" screen, select "Display list of hosts" -> press "OK"
- VOILA ! Like nothing happened (unless you stumble into a seemingly stacked (13/14 - but not full), that got full while u waited for "ESC" to stop the listing)
